Abstract

A method for synchronizing distributed generation power sources during an islanding event may include synchronizing a first one of the islanded local power sources to a master local reference, and synchronizing a second one of the islanded local power sources to the master local reference. In-rush current may be controlled by energizing the local load sequentially in stages when a utility grid is connected to the point of common connection. The local loads may also be selectively energized in response to the amount of available local power generating capacity in an islanding situation. A method for controlling a system having local loads and local power sources may include evaluating the power available from local power sources, adaptively controlling the local loads in response to the power available from the local power sources, and operating the local loads and local power sources as an independent system during an islanding event.

Claims (67)

1. A method for controlling a system having local loads, different from a utility grid, and local power sources connected to the utility grid through a point of common connection, the method comprising:

detecting an islanding condition wherein the local power sources are islanded from the utility grid;

evaluating, responsive to detecting the islanding condition, a power available from each of the local power sources;

adaptively controlling, while the islanding condition is occurring, a power supplied to each of the local loads based on the power available from the local power sources wherein adaptively controlling the power supplied comprises implementing an algorithm in response to operator determined inputs and externally determined inputs, wherein implementing the algorithm comprises:

determining the current energy flow between the system elements;

determining the cost of energy transfer between the system elements; and

determining the optimum states of the local loads;

and

operating the local loads and one or more local power sources as an islanded system while the utility grid is disconnected from the point of common connection.

2. The method of claim 1 wherein one of the local power sources comprises a reversible power converter to enable the power source to operate as a local load.

3. The method of claim 2 wherein the reversible power converter is coupled to an energy storage device to store energy while the power converter is operating as a local load.

4. The method of claim 1 wherein the operator determined inputs comprise at least one of:

local load priorities;

desired up-times of the local loads; and

optimization objectives.

5. The method of claim 4 wherein the optimization objectives comprise at least one of:

maximizing local use of power from the local power sources;

minimizing overall cost of energy;

maximizing locally stored energy; and

optimizing use of locally stored energy when sufficient energy is not available from the utility grid and the local power sources.

6. The method of claim 1 wherein the externally determined inputs comprise at least one of:

effect of meteorology on local loads;

energy currently available from local power sources;

predicted future energy available from local power sources;

energy available in local storage;

remaining local energy storage capacity;

load shedding profile from the utility grid;

load tariff rates; and

feed-in tariff rates.

7. The method of claim 1 further comprising energizing or de-energizing the local loads in response to the algorithm.
